1. Right Client/Patient 2. Right Drug 3. Right Dose 4. Right Time 5. Right Route 6. Right Documentation 7. Right Assessment (Cannot give insulin without checking blood sugar) 8. Right to Education 9. Right Evaluation (Check pt after giving BP med) 10. Right to Refuse

PHARM 2 FINAL EXAM 😱. Furosemide (Lasix) Click the card to flip 👆. Loop diuretic for hypertension (if thiazide is not working), reduce edema associated with heart, heapti cirrhosis, or renal failure. MOA - blocks the reabsorption of sodium and chloride in the loop of henle. Side Effects - electrolyte imbalance, hypokalemia, which can ...

Check the Six Rights at 3 Different Points During Med Administration: 1. Check meds against MAR before/during administration and also check for med allergies. 2. Check meds AFTER preparation. 3. Check meds at the bedside: also check blood pressure and/or pulse or blood sugars if needed BEFORE giving meds that affect the BP, pulse, or blood sugars.Pharm Final Exam 1 of these situations would cause the nurse to hold a dose of morphine? Patho/Pharm exam 1.Heparin exerts its therapeutic action by what? Upregulating the activity of one of the body's natural anticoagulant molecules, antithrombin III. What physiologic action happens when the offending drug is administered during an anaphylactic reaction. Mast cells liberate large doses of histamine.
